Mnuchin thank you. I would like to announce some very significant actions that the president has approved today. The first i would say is earlier today i sent a letter to fed chairman powell approving his request to use 13. 3. What that will do is the fed will be setting up a special purpose vehicle, which the treasury will invest 10 billion in from one of our funds. That will enable the fed to guaranteed the purchase of a1, p1 commercial paper going forward. That is a 1 trillion market, and it is critical to american workers, it is critical to american business, and it is radical to american savers, who have a lot of that money in money market funds. So we heard loud and clear there were liquidity issues. This is very significant. I do not think we will need to use it all, but we will have the ability to have the fed purchase up to 1 trillion of commercial paper as needed. That has already created significant stability in the market today. The second thing i would say is you know we previously talked about deferring irs payments. The president earlier this morning authorized me to announce this program. I announced we would defer 200 billion. We are going to do 300 billion. Let me be clear on the specifics. We encourage americans who can file taxes to continue to file their taxes on april 15. Because for Many Americans, you will get tax refunds, and we do not want you to lose out on those texts refunds tax refunds. Many people do this electronically, which is easy for them and easy for the irs. If you owe a payment to the irs, you can defer up to 1 million as an individual. The reason we are doing 1 million is that covers lots of passthroughs and Small Businesses. And 10 million to corporations, interestfree and penalty free for 90 days. All you have to do is file your taxes, you will automatically not get charged interest and penalties. Now, of course any american has the right to extend their taxes, but the president has asked us to go up to 300 billion. That is also an enormous amount of liquidity in the system. As the president announced we are doing a dramatic expansion of whats known as telehealth for our 62 million medical benefitries who are amongst the most vulnerable to the coronavirus. Were asking for an appropriations bill signed on march 6 as well as the bill the president signed last queefpblgt this is to ensure that government requirements, rules, and regulations dont get in the way of patient care during an emergency. Thanks to the significant progress the president has already made the past three telehelp services. Medicare beneficiaries across the nation, no matter where they live, will now be able to receive a wild change of range of services via telehealth without having to leave home and they can be provided in a variety of settings including nursing homes, hospital Outpatient Departments and more. Well also be trailerly relaxing certain hipa requirements so that doctors can provide telehealth with their own homes and this is a part of our larger efforts around mitigation and as we are encouraging people to stay home wherever possible, we dont want our medicare to get in the way. Perhaps an elderly patient needs a routine check up, nothing to do with coronavirus and this person, whos at risk for the coronavirus, doesnt have to venture outside their home. They can take to their doctor via skype and dont have to risk exposure to the virus and they can receive that care within the safety of their own home. It could be another medicare recipients experiencing flulike symptoms and instead of leaving the house and ing in a waiting room full of other vulnerable people, they can also receive advice from their dwro in their home. This is very important for doctors who will face considerable strain on their time and resources and now medicare patients who dont necessarily have to come into an office wont have to and this allows the Health Care System to priretize for care for those that have more needs and dire need and preserves protective equipment as well. When reporter when is the soonest we will know that these new guidelines are actually bending the curve or actually working . And is there a point in time where in the next couple of weeks where you will be able to tell the president more draconian measures are needed . Dr. Fauci ok, what is happening, if you look at the metaphor, it is like a race against the virus, if left to its own devices will do this. And us trying to somehow blunt that. Now, you could see the virus going up and up and youre a fact, your work which you are trying to do, may actually be having an effect. But you may not see it because it will still be going up. And as you are trying to implement your interference with the virus, you may not realize that you are actually interfering. And you will say, it is still going up, whats going on, youve done nothing. But you dont know whether it would do this versus that. The answer to your question, it probably would be several weeks and maybe longer before we know whether we are having an effect. It may be at the end of the day we will see a curve that would have been way, way up. But i would not put us to task every few days. Wait a minute, its going up, is it working or not .
